A member asked:

If my coffee intake has been increasing could that mean the effectiveness of my current dosage of adderall is decreasing?

Trimethyl xanthine: It could be the other way around as well. Caffeine can undermine the benefits of the stimulant and contribute to side effects that would not occur with the Adderall alone. Cut back on the caffeine and if concentration improves, that is the answer. if not, contact your prescriber and look to increase dose, switch meds, or introduce neurofeedback. Getting less sleep or an alternate generic?
